Discovering Tai O Fishing Village

hong-kong-tai-o-ngong-ping-360-big-buddha-heritage-tour

Tai O Fishing Village offers a glimpse into Hong Kong’s rich cultural heritage, showcasing a way of life that has persisted for generations.

Visitors can explore the quaint stilt houses, which rise above the water, and enjoy a guided tour that includes free time for wandering.

A boat cruise allows for dolphin watching and a unique perspective of the village from the water.

Local snacks are a must-try, featuring traditional delicacies that reflect the area’s fishing culture.

With its vibrant atmosphere and picturesque scenery, Tai O is a charming destination that captures the essence of Hong Kong’s coastal traditions.

Cultural Highlights: Tian Tan Buddha and Po Lin Monastery

hong-kong-tai-o-ngong-ping-360-big-buddha-heritage-tour

The majestic Tian Tan Buddha and the serene Po Lin Monastery stand as significant cultural landmarks on the Ngong Ping plateau.

Towering at 34 meters, the Buddha symbolizes harmony and peace, drawing visitors from around the world. Surrounding the statue, the lush landscape enhances its spiritual ambiance.

Nearby, Po Lin Monastery offers a tranquil retreat with its beautiful architecture and colorful gardens. Guests can explore its halls, rich in Buddhist teachings, or simply soak in the serene atmosphere.

Together, these iconic sites embody the cultural heritage of Hong Kong, making them essential stops for anyone visiting the region.

Local Delicacies and Culinary Experiences

hong-kong-tai-o-ngong-ping-360-big-buddha-heritage-tour

Exploring local delicacies in Tai O offers a delightful culinary adventure that enhances the overall tour experience.

Visitors can savor freshly prepared snacks like shrimp paste, fish balls, and the famous Tai O egg waffles. The village’s unique seafood offerings reflect its fishing heritage, making every bite memorable.

Tour participants can enjoy tasting these treats during their guided exploration, adding a flavorful dimension to their journey. Plus, the stilt houses provide a picturesque backdrop, enriching the culinary experience.

With a mix of tradition and taste, Tai O invites everyone to indulge in its diverse, mouthwatering delicacies.
